    I really wanted to like this hotel, but I definitely can't be misleading with my reviews as the hotel website did. Front desk: It was confusing at first, telling us we get different rooms even though we booked identical rooms, but someone stepped in n fixed that because my mom was not having it. Please ask fir Derrick he is amazing. He is the definition of great customer service. He'll help you to the fullest (Please tip him generously) Room: Premium rooms are large Needs fixing in bathroom. The blow dryers work for a short period, n you have to reboot. Smells musty if the AC isn't on. The light switches are operated by you, leaving your key card in a slot if removed when leaving the air goes off until you're back and you can smell the must. King bed is two beds put together with the middle squeeze you. They are firm, not soft, like the many hotels I've been to but not uncomfortable except for the middle connection. Outlets are ridiculous. Both my husband's and my charges got stopped working, and we had to buy new ones. Only 2 outlets worked The phone sounds like someone is singing hindi music in the background when you are using them, making it hard to hear Rooms are clean. The view is beautiful, the pool is beautiful and relaxing. They don't have a microwave if you don't get a suite The lifts take forever and will be packed, especially at night when the 3 or 4 clubs are booming with music, which is like a party spot in the night. There are a lot of call girls there and people who don't stay at the hotel. The hotel website description is so off for this place.
